About the role

New England Donor Services (NEDS) coordinates organ and tissue donation in Connecticut, Maine, Massachusetts, New Hampshire, Rhode Island, the eastern counties of Vermont and Bermuda. With nearly $150M in operating revenues, NEDS employs 399 clinical and non-clinical staff members throughout New England and across the country. Our vision is to be a leader in the development and implementation of strategies to increase the life-saving and life-enhancing gifts of organ and tissue donation through effective relationships with our clinical partners, donor families and the communities we serve.

Responsibilities

  • Become a member of a professional surgical team where you will have hands-on training to learn to aseptically remove bones, skin, veins, corneas, heart-for-valves and additional tissues from deceased donors while developing your technical skills.

Schedule

As a full-time employee, you will be scheduled for 3 12-hour shifts per week. The schedule is comprised of 2 shifts that run for 12 weeks at a time. Days 7:00 am-7:00 pm Evenings 12:00 pm-12:00 am You will have every other weekend off, and the standard 1.5 overtime calculation will apply for hours worked beyond 40 hours in a given workweek. Additional mandatory training and meetings required.

Travel

This position is based in Waltham, MA. However, it is likely you will travel throughout New England in NEDS vehicles. Must be comfortable with long periods of driving and possible travel in a small aircraft. Must live within a reasonable driving distance from the Waltham location. Candidates will be required to travel by personal vehicle to meet the duties and responsibilities of this position. Must maintain the requirements of an “eligible driver” including being at least 21 years old, maintaining an acceptable Motor Vehicle Record (MVR) and required minimum personal automobile insurance per NEDS automobile policy.
